West Linn Safety Town is a dynamic one-week day camp designed for children ages 4 to 6. This engaging program teaches essential personal safety skills through hands-on activities and presentations led by professional speakers—such as trauma nurses, firefighters, police officers, and experienced volunteers.

Program Highlights Daily themes covering vital topics like fire safety, street smarts, stranger danger, and emergency preparedness. Hands-on activities and safety simulations help kids develop confidence and awareness. A friendly, welcoming atmosphere encourages active participation and teamwork. Why Choose Safety Town?
